Vision
Create a places where people can come together to improve the users experience with Mozilla software on the Ubuntu platform.
Goals
- 1 We will report, triage, and fix bugs. 2 We will work closely with upstream developers on technical, professional, and personal levels. 3 We will create an environment which both attracts experienced developers and helps new developers improve their skills. 4 We will have fun.
